Father loses battle against COVID-19, son donates plasma to help others
Updated On: 22 July, 2020 08:40 AM IST | | mid-day online correspondent
Riyaz said that his father provided milk to 210 families every day for two months and spent Rs 4 lakh in relief work amid the COVID-19 crisis

Baqar Riyaz donated his plasma at the Delhi Plasma Bank, ILBS hospital. All Pics/Twitter Baqar Riyaz
In a heartwarming incident, a man donated plasma a month after his 58-year-old father succumbed to COVID-19. On Saturday, 19-year-old Baqar Riyaz donated plasma to help others fight the deadly virus. Riyaz's father Riazuddin passed away last month after battling with coronavirus.
